High Street is in Rushden and in North Northamptonshire district. NN10 0PQ is located in the Rushden South elect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Wellingborough.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is High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around High Street was 375.5 per 1,000 residents, which is 250.2% higher than the Higham Ferrers average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

High Street has the 5th highest crime rate of 91 local areas in Higham Ferrers and the 28th highest crime rate of 1,080 local areas in North Northamptonshire .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 148.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-58.6%.
